What happened?
Bitcoin Knots is attempting a second breakaway chain, weeks after its first attempt, BIP-110, stalled, having produced only two blocks. The new version ditches Bitcoin's SHA-256d proof-of-work for BLAKE2b to stop relying on existing Bitcoin miners, but no major exchange, wallet, or Lightning implementation has yet committed to supporting it.
BIP-110 was a proposed Bitcoin soft fork that would have temporarily restricted the use of block space for non-financial data, specifically the inscriptions, tokens, and arbitrary payloads generated by Ordinals, BRC-20, and Runes protocols. Earlier in August, BIP-110 nodes split off a minority chain that mined two blocks in eight hours before effectively stalling, causing the fork to fail.
